10. Driver Partner Onboarding Process
Registration Requirements
To become a Driver Partner, you must:
- Create an Account: Complete in-app registration
- Document Verification: Upload valid government ID, driver's license, vehicle registration, and insurance
- Vehicle Inspection: Pass required inspection in line with Lagos State guidelines
- Training: Complete Moveham orientation
- Account Activation: Approval within 3-5 business days
Driver Eligibility Requirements
- Must be at least 21 years of age
- Must possess a valid driver's license with required endorsements
- Must have at least 1 year of driving experience
- Must have legal access to a suitable vehicle
- Vehicle must not be older than 10 years (with possible flexibility in exceptional cases)
- Must have valid motor insurance
- Must have a compatible smartphone
- Must comply with Lagos State requirements, including LASDRI certification where applicable
Vehicle Requirements
Insurance:
Drivers must maintain valid comprehensive motor insurance meeting Nigerian and Lagos State minimum requirements.
Registration:
Vehicles must be fully registered and licensed per local laws, including Lagos State vehicle inspections.
Maintenance:
Drivers are responsible for keeping vehicles in safe, roadworthy condition.
Required Documents:
- Certificate of Registration (CR)
- Road Worthiness certificate
- Valid Driver License
- Vehicle Insurance Policy
- LASDRI certification (where required)

Earnings & Commissions
- Commission Rates: Drivers earn 85%–90% of the fare (Moveham service fee: 10%–15%). Deductions (if any) will be clearly communicated.
- Payout Schedule: Weekly payouts, subject to verification and any applicable deductions or delays due to banking processes.
12. Safety Features
Moveham provides robust in-app safety features designed to protect both riders and drivers. These include automatic trip sharing with trusted contacts, real-time trip tracking, shake-to-send emergency alerts, and incident reporting. Riders can also verify trips using a secure PIN shared with the driver before the journey begins. Drivers are required to carry valid insurance, and users are encouraged to actively use these safety tools. In the event of any incident, users should contact support immediately.
